They’re lightweight in construction, and … WebKerf (Carbide tipped circular saw) 1. When describing a blade for sale it is the width of the carbide tip measured from the two widest points of the top of the carbide tip. 2. Technically it is the width of the cut which is rhe width of the teeth plus blade and amachine wobble.

Item 424381. highest altitude capital cityWebCombination saw blade: A blade used for both ripping (cutting with the grain of the wood) and crosscutting (cutting across the grain). Crosscut: To cut or saw against of the grain of the wood. Cutter: Outside blades used in dadoes.
